WRA is currently seeking an entry-level Civil Engineer in the Traffic Engineering Department at our Pittsburgh Regional office. Our Traffic Department works on projects within the mid-Atlantic region (PA, MD, DE, VA) as well as nationally and internationally. Our traffic work is challenging, interesting, and in many cases, on the leading edge of traffic engineering applications in the industry. Our entry level traffic engineers gain valuable exposure to a wide variety of design, analysis, and planning for multimodal transportation projects.

Responsibilities:

Project assignments can range from small-scale intersection improvements to complex interchange and corridor projects, as well as innovative multimodal transportation plans.

The Traffic Engineer may have the following tasks:

  • Traffic design related tasks (traffic signal, pavement markings and signing, roadway lighting, work zone traffic control, and ITS devices).
  • Traffic operational/capacity analysis tasks utilizing software such as HCS, Synchro, Sidra, or PTV Products (VISSIM/VISTRO/VISUM).
  • Safety studies and transportation planning tasks.
  • Travel demand modeling and forecasting tasks.
  • Field work tasks.
  • Prepare traffic designs, contract documents, technical reports, and presentations.
